Chot Reyes to ‘step aside’ as head coach of Gilas Pilipinas

By Brooke Villanueva Published Sep 02, 2023 11:33 pm

Chot Reyes said it’s time for him to “step aside” as the head coach of the Philippine men’s basketball team.

According to The Philippine STAR, Reyes announced he has coached his last game for Gilas Pilipinas in an interview with the media on Saturday, Sept. 2.

“Through all the preparation and through all these times, I always said judge us on the performance in the World Cup. Regardless of what happened between the time I was appointed and today, I said judge us by our performance,” he told the press.

“Obviously, we did not perform. We didn’t perform and like I said in the last game, I take full accountability, and because of that, I think it is time for me to step aside,” he said.

While he emphasized he “hates” using the word “resign” as he’s not a quitter, Reyes explained that he “signed up to do a job” and they “did not deliver the result” after all.

“So, I think it’s time to step aside and allow the SBP to make a decision for the good of the team and the program,” he said.

Reyes has been a hot topic online due to the performance of Gilas Pilipinas at this year’s FIBA Basketball World Cup, where it garnered a win-loss record of 1-4.

The national team won against China (96-75) as it concluded its FIBA World Cup campaign on Saturday, Sept. 2.

The STAR tweeted that with Reyes' latest move, Gilas is now "left without a head coach" for the Asian Games, which will run from Sept. 23 to Oct. 8 in China.
